The Secret is OUT! Here is my Mother's Recipe for "No-Bake" Cookies (aka "Dookie Wads" for those of you in Gastonia, NC). Eat Well!
2 cups sugar
1/4 cup Cocoa
1/2 cup whole milk
1/4 pound margarine
1 teaspoon vanilla
pinch of salt
1/2 cup nutty Peanut Butter
3 cups one minute oatmeal
Mix in pan - Sugar, cocoa, milk, margarine Cook on Medium heat and bring to a boil.
